Output e621c79bfc9ca2d7fee00ceb8f547bcc0816d52239d8650d24b3aeb5c6fb89db:1

value
6160909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7c7584ca849a47e665c58717330015263aeeedde OP_EQUALVERIFY OP_CHECKSIG
address
1CM5a8ZqWb6KQbCV1K7nH7gzfHgTwpJ3CK
transaction
e621c79bfc9ca2d7fee00ceb8f547bcc0816d52239d8650d24b3aeb5c6fb89db
confirmations
348424
spent
true